I have a vocabulary in clothing. It's like a whole language.
Tracee Ellis Ross
ShareWTF𝕏

Interpretation

What this quote means

Clothing can express one's identity and emotions, serving as a form of communication.

Tracee Ellis Ross highlights how clothing transcends mere function and serves as a way to express individuality and creativity. Just as language conveys ideas and feelings, fashion tells a story about who we are, allowing us to communicate without words through our choices in style and attire.
